Fire Dynamics Simulator (FDS) serves as a free and open-source platform for the modeling and visualization of flows influenced by fire. This computational fluid dynamics code effectively solves a variant of the Navier–Stokes equations tailored for low-speed, thermally-driven airflow, focusing particularly on the transport of smoke and heat resulting from fires. Employing large-eddy simulation, it captures the intricacies of fire-plume dynamics and can be utilized in diverse scenarios, such as those involving wind, sprinklers, ventilation systems, and various materials that affect fire behavior. Users create scenarios by utilizing text-based input files, execute the calculations within FDS, and subsequently evaluate the output data. The simulator presents results from both FDS and CFAST simulations through advanced OpenGL-based 3D graphics, incorporating scientific visualization techniques that include animated representations of smoke and tracer particles, two- and three-dimensional shaded contours, iso-surfaces, temperature distributions, and flow vectors that display both direction and intensity. SimsUshare is a comprehensive platform designed for fire and emergency simulation and training that empowers users to quickly create realistic, scenario-driven fire simulations by utilizing their own images of buildings, equipment, and apparatus, ensuring that teams are well-prepared for critical incidents with high levels of relevance to their operational areas. The software facilitates both individual and group training through dynamic real-time simulations, whether conducted on-site or remotely, and provides customizable scenarios that cater to various training needs, including incident command, company officer development, size-up practices, HazMat safety drills, and preparation for promotional exams. Among its robust features are the capabilities to integrate simulations into learning management systems, websites, or emails, offer interactive walkthroughs, adapt simulation conditions in real-time, incorporate built-in messaging, and utilize checkoff forms to monitor training progress, in addition to supporting immersive 360° remote simulations. Furthermore, the Command Training Center (CTC) enables efficient cloud-based management of training exercises, allowing for the seamless coordination of multiple participants in a single training environment, which enhances the overall learning experience.
